In Nová Paka, geological collections meet Baroque and urban architectural history. The Městské muzeum Nová Paka houses a collection of almost 4,000 petrological and mineralogical exhibits. The Klenotnice presents exhibitions on volcanism, geological development, gemstones, and spiritualism.
Culture and Architectural History
The Suchardův dům building was completed in 1896 in the Neo-Renaissance style. Suchardův dům houses an exhibition on the work of Stanislav and Vojtěch Sucharda. The Pauline monastery church of Nanebevzetí Panny Marie is an important late Baroque landmark in Nová Paka; a Rosary Staircase dating from 1737 leads to it.
The parish church of sv. Mikuláše is the defining building of Masarykovo náměstí in Nová Paka. Gernatův dům is a rare urban-style log house from the first half of the 18th century and a cultural monument; today, the building is used as a café.

Geology and Landscape
Paleopark Balka was established at a site known for fossil and carnelian finds. At Paleopark Balka, visitors can take part in a fossil excavation in practice.
The mountains in the vicinity of Nová Paka include Maxinec (MLázovický chlum), Tábor, Strážník, and Přivýšina.
